はじめに
新年度が始まり、この春から新入生・新社会人になった方や新たな環境でチャレンジを始める方も多いのではないでしょうか。
Qiitaには、新人プログラマに向けて経験者たちが残してくれてた知見が豊富に集まっています。
この記事では、これまでに投稿された「新人プログラマ応援」タグ記事の中で、いいね数の多い記事をまとめました。
この記事を読むことで、新たなチャレンジのスタートダッシュにお役立てください。
「新人プログラマ応援」タグでいいね数の多い記事TOP100
「新人プログラマ応援」タグのついた全3,782記事(2023/4/4現在)のうち、いいね数の多い記事TOP100をまとめました。
TOP1〜50
ランク |
タイトル |
いいね数 |
ユーザー名 |
1 |
ロシアの天才ハッカーによる【新人エンジニアサバイバルガイド】 |
10,181 |
@jacksuzuki |
2 |
AtCoder に登録したら次にやること ~ これだけ解けば十分闘える!過去問精選 10 問 ~ |
7,191 |
@drken |
3 |
エンジニアの情報収集法まとめ |
5,597 |
@nesheep5 |
4 |
Google社のテクニカルライティングの基礎教育資料がとても良かったので紹介したい |
4,690 |
@yasuoyasuo |
5 |
不思議の国のSE用語 |
4,655 |
@t_nakayama0714 |
6 |
エンジニアの劣等感との付き合い方 |
4,477 |
@karamage |
7 |
プロジェクトリーダーというお仕事 |
3,941 |
@br_branch |
8 |
ウェブカツ運営者が語る!エンジニアで稼ぐために大切な20のコト |
3,914 |
@kazukichi |
9 |
GitHubでssh接続する手順~公開鍵・秘密鍵の生成から~ |
3,696 |
@shizuma |
10 |
プログラミング勉強を加速させる7つの習慣 |
3,664 |
@YudaiTsukamoto |
11 |
WebAPIについての説明 |
3,565 |
@busyoumono99 |
12 |
計算量オーダーの求め方を総整理! 〜 どこから log が出て来るか 〜 |
3,476 |
@drken |
13 |
レッドコーダーが教える、競プロ・AtCoder上達のガイドライン【初級編:競プロを始めよう】 |
3,428 |
@e869120 |
14 |
有名企業のエンジニア向け研修資料まとめ |
3,400 |
@KNR109 |
15 |
個人的に超絶為になったので新人エンジニアに勧めたい記事まとめ |
3,188 |
@shimajiri |
16 |
VSCode に必ず入れておきたい拡張機能 |
3,136 |
@ucan-lab |
17 |
新人プログラマをレビューで殺さない方法 |
2,944 |
@hiraike32 |
18 |
【今日からできる】コミットメッセージに 「プレフィックス」 をつけるだけで、開発効率が上がった話 |
2,787 |
@numanomanu |
19 |
君には1時間でGitについて知ってもらう(with VSCode) |
2,759 |
@jesus_isao |
20 |
エンジニアは全員技術記事を書くことを習慣化した方がいいぞ |
2,706 |
@HiromuMasuda0228 |
21 |
AtCoder 版!蟻本 (初級編) |
2,603 |
@drken |
22 |
VSCodeでのGitの基本操作まとめ |
2,517 |
@y-tsutsu |
23 |
3年かけてたどり着いた英語記事を読むための方法 |
2,479 |
@tomoyamachi |
24 |
初心者エンジニアにおすすめしたい「進捗どうなった?」と言われないための仕事の進め方 |
2,427 |
@soyanchu |
25 |
アルゴリズムとは何か!? ~ 文系理系問わず楽しめる精選 6 問 ~ |
2,398 |
@drken |
26 |
新人の方によく展開している有益な情報 |
2,374 |
@kazuo_reve |
27 |
【Webエンジニアど素人から3年生ぐらいになるまでに読むと良い本】を段階的にまとめた |
2,290 |
@JunyaShibato |
28 |
新卒の子にどこまで勉強すれば良いですかね?と聞かれた件 |
2,284 |
@daijinload |
29 |
レッドコーダーが教える、競プロ・AtCoder上達のガイドライン【中級編:目指せ水色コーダー!】 |
2,277 |
@e869120 |
30 |
ソートを極める! 〜 なぜソートを学ぶのか 〜 |
2,248 |
@drken |
31 |
【動画付き】 draw.io 使い方まとめ 〜エンジニアでなくても使えるTips集〜 |
2,220 |
@G-awa |
32 |
データサイエンティストを目指す人のpython環境構築 2016 |
2,194 |
@y__sama |
33 |
エンジニア歴20数年の私が、設計書を書く際に心がけていること |
2,169 |
@y-some |
34 |
意外ととっつきやすいOSS開発参加方法まとめ |
2,156 |
@shunsuke227ono |
35 |
Webエンジニア1年目の自分に捧げたい本・記事を超まとめ |
2,113 |
@virtual_techX |
36 |
[git reset (--hard/--soft)]ワーキングツリー、インデックス、HEADを使いこなす方法 |
2,070 |
@shuntaro_tamura |
37 |
Mac を買ったら必ずやっておきたい初期設定 |
1,961 |
@ucan-lab |
38 |
tigでgitをもっと便利に! addやcommitも |
1,947 |
@suino |
39 |
ウェブカツ運営者が語る!WEBサービスで起業したい人に読んで欲しい20のコト |
1,908 |
@kazukichi |
40 |
PATHを通すために環境変数の設定を理解する (Mac OS X) |
1,878 |
@soarflat |
41 |
同じチームにいて最高に心強かったエンジニアの特徴をまとめてみた |
1,871 |
@jofuku |
42 |
これからエンジニアを目指す人に見て欲しいです。 |
1,835 |
@hukusuke1007 |
43 |
今日からはじめるUnity |
1830 |
@nmxi |
44 |
エンジニアが活用したい情報リソースまとめ |
1,820 |
@EaE |
45 |
ドキュメント作成スキル向上を目指す人向けおすすめ記事まとめ |
1,798 |
@yasuoyasuo |
46 |
REST入門 基礎知識 |
1,775 |
@TakahiRoyte |
47 |
私たちはどうして公式ドキュメントが読めないのか? |
1,767 |
@hiraike32 |
48 |
イスラエル8200部隊出身のガチプロハッカーに、一流のハッカーになる方法について聞いてみた。 |
1,755 |
@tmgauss |
49 |
新人エンジニアの私が圧倒的成長するためにやっていること |
1,728 |
@_kanacan_ |
50 |
IT系の会社に入った新入社員の皆さんへのアドバイスを、ひとつだけ |
1,675 |
@ishida330 |
TOP51〜100
ランク |
タイトル |
いいね数 |
ユーザー名 |
51 |
20代エンジニアのためのプログラマー勉強法 ~Matzがおくる「生涯エンジニア」になるためのプログラミングとの向き合い方~ |
1,643 |
@miyashiiii |
52 |
新卒のトレーナーをするときの個人的まとめ |
1,618 |
@mad_khaki |
53 |
私からあなたへ 一人前のJavaエンジニアになるためのロードマップを送ろう |
1,585 |
@haruto167 |
54 |
[Git]コミットの取り消し、打ち消し、上書き |
1,577 |
@shuntaro_tamura |
55 |
コンピュータ業界でよく出る英語 |
1,539 |
@tfutada |
56 |
具体的にどう本物のエンジニアになるかというお話(バックエンドエンジニアのロードマップ付) |
1,535 |
@mackeee-orange |
57 |
1年以上かけて生産性倍増+成長し続けるチームになった施策を全部公開 |
1,531 |
@kojimadev |
58 |
【2022年最新】オススメのプログラミング学習サービス集 |
1,520 |
@KNR109 |
59 |
React+Redux入門 |
1,485 |
@erukiti |
60 |
コードレビューで嫌われる人の特徴7選 |
1,484 |
@emjo1804 |
61 |
「お前らのフリーランスになるメリットは間違っている」というお話 |
1,474 |
@kazukichi |
62 |
PATHを通すとは? (Mac OS X) |
1,473 |
@soarflat |
63 |
新しく言語を学ぶときに心がけていること |
1,467 |
@hiraike32 |
64 |
【GitHub】README.mdをカッコ可愛くデザインしてアプリの魅力を120%にする |
1,457 |
@aocattleya |
65 |
学年ビリのアホが1年半でTOEICスコアを300点から840点に上げた英語勉強法の話 |
1,444 |
@Hironsan |
66 |
スピード感重視なのでテストは書かない。テストはなぜ開発を遅くするか |
1,428 |
@aimof |
67 |
【SIer新人向け】研修では教えてくれないノウハウ集 |
1,417 |
@old-stone |
68 |
新人時代に読めば良かったと後悔するほど感謝した技術書4冊 |
1,415 |
@kojimadev |
69 |
おれのおれによるおれのためのMacおすすめ設定 |
1,398 |
@jonghyo |
70 |
アルゴリズム・AtCoder のための数学【前編:数学的知識編①】 |
1,376 |
@e869120 |
71 |
30代後半になって初めて発信活動を始めたら人生が変わった話 |
1,368 |
@kojimadev |
72 |
GETとPOSTの違いについて |
1,323 |
@kanataxa |
73 |
フロントエンド、サーバサイド、インフラの具体例 |
1,309 |
@shuntaro_tamura |
74 |
javaプログラマー向け学習のための本(新人から5年めくらいまで)を考えてみた |
1,293 |
@bonybeat |
75 |
意外と知らない? Gitコマンド 100本ノック |
1,292 |
@ueki05 |
76 |
未経験者が認識してなさそうなTIPS |
1,275 |
@Nao9syu |
77 |
プログラミング入門者からの卒業試験は『ブラックジャック』を開発すべし |
1,273 |
@hirossyi73 |
78 |
プログラミング初学者のための「即戦力ノウハウ」(4 万字) |
1,249 |
@yokarikeri |
79 |
Webhookとは? |
1,248 |
@soarflat |
80 |
[翻訳] 技術向上ガイド |
1,239 |
@side |
81 |
Web APIとは何なのか |
1,235 |
@NagaokaKenichi |
82 |
[Python] プログラム初心者のためのWebアプリ簡単作成法 |
1,198 |
@okoppe8 |
83 |
アルゴリズムの世界地図 |
1,196 |
@square1001 |
84 |
20代エンジニアの成長を阻む7つのパターン(まとめ記事) |
1,182 |
@Akira-Isegawa |
85 |
[新人教育] 何も知らない人がGitとGitHubを独学で知る |
1,181 |
@ikenji |
86 |
プログラマーのための原則(2 万字) |
1,178 |
@yokarikeri |
86 |
ドキュメント作成時のあるあるアンチパターン20 |
1,178 |
@tamikura@github |
88 |
Visual Studio Codeを使うなら絶対に入れておきたい拡張機能Top20【2022最新版】 |
1,170 |
@yamaguchi2000 |
89 |
AtCoder コンテストについての tips |
1,149 |
@drken |
90 |
もし、異世界転生モノのチートスキルが「Gitコマンド」だったら【その1】 |
1,148 |
@carotene4035 |
91 |
リーダブルコードを3年ぶりに読み返してみて見つけた たった1つの大原則 |
1,128 |
@HiromuMasuda0228 |
92 |
排他制御(楽観ロック・悲観ロック)の基礎 |
1,085 |
@NagaokaKenichi |
93 |
仕様書の書き方 |
1,075 |
@ko1 |
94 |
Java初心者時代にコードレビューで指摘された悪しき習慣 |
1,050 |
@gengogo5 |
95 |
レガシープロジェクトを引き継いだ時、最初にするべき7つのこと |
1,041 |
@tonluqclml |
96 |
思わぬ事故防止!開発時やテスト時に使用するメアドのドメインは example.com に統一しよう |
1,032 |
@jnchito |
97 |
レビュー前に直して欲しい日本語の問題点8つ |
1,024 |
@tonluqclml |
97 |
Docker、ボリューム(Volume)について真面目に調べた |
1,024 |
@gounx2 |
99 |
「設計なんて不要でしょ」について |
1,022 |
@kahirokunn |
100 |
何を見て勉強すればいいの?という方へ。 |
1,008 |
@sax_ |
記事投稿キャンペーン「新人プログラマ応援 - みんなで新人を育てよう!」開催中
現在Qiitaでは「新人プログラマ応援 - みんなで新人を育てよう!」をテーマに、記事投稿キャンペーンを開催しています!
新人プログラマが未来のエンジニアコミュニティを牽引していく存在に成長するのを願って、役立つ記事を投稿してみませんか?
自分たちが新人だった頃に知っておきたかったこと、学んでよかったことなどを新人プログラマに向けて発信していきましょう。
- 言語やフレームワークの学び方
- ツールの使い方(GitやGitHub、エディタなど)
- 先輩(ベテランから2年目社員、上級生)からのアドバイス
新人プログラマが役に立つと思う記事であればどのようなものでも構いません。
※投稿いただいた記事はQiita Blogやメルマガ、Twitterなどで紹介させていただくことがあります。